Man breaks 15 laws in 11 minutes
A driver has confounded Swiss police by committing 15 traffic violations in just over 10 minutes, officials say.
The 47-year-old initially raced past an unmarked police car in heavy rain at 160 km/h (100mph) before weaving close to other cars and the road's kerb.
The serial offender clocked up further offences for speeding, driving on the hard shoulder, running a set of red lights and failing to stop for police.
When finally pulled over by St Gallen police, he failed a drugs test.
The unnamed driver, who lives near Zurich, faces a lengthy driving ban and a possible jail sentence when he appears before a Swiss court.
"I can't remember a case this serious," a police spokeswoman told the BBC of Sunday's infringement spree. "It's remarkable."
